asked the Taoiseach the number of vehicles registered for the first time in the first six months of this year in the following categories: private cars, motor cycles, buses and coaches, goods vehicles and any other category.
With your permission a Cheann Comhairle, I propose to take Questions Nos. 7 and 8 together. As full information on the number of vehicles registered for the first time in June, 1973, is not yet available, data can be provided only for the first five months of this year. The data are provisional and are liable to revision.
The number of vehicles registered for the first time with Wicklow County Council during the first five months of this year was 1,014. The number of vehicles registered in the State during the same period, according to class of vehicle, are as follows:
Private Cars |
37,440 |
Motor Cycles |
2,608 |
Large Public Service Vehicles |
49 |
Goods Vehicles |
5,151 |
Other Categories |
5,585 |
——— |
|
Total |
50,833 |
A large public service vehicle is a vehicle registered as a public service vehicle with a seating capacity for more than six persons.
Would the Parliamentary Secretary be in a position to give me comparable figures for the first five months of 1972?
I have some information here which was provided on the basis that what the Deputy had in mind was County Wicklow only in the first five months of this year and I have those figures if they are any good to the Deputy.
I would appreciate those.
Vehicles registered in County Wicklow during the first five months of this year broken into categories were: private cars, 762; motor cycles, 58; large public vehicles, nil; goods vehicles, 107; other categories, 87; making a total of 1,014.
